Synopsis "The Opportunist"

TWO INVISIBLE KILLERS; ONE VIRAL, ONE HUMAN. AND THE CITY IS LOCKING DOWN.DCI Caton and his team are back. As the Covid-19 pandemic accelerates Manchester, together with the rest of the country, goes into lockdown.  No one is surprised that older adults fall disproportionately victim to the virus, but does this mean that murders may go undetected?When older women begin to die in mysterious circumstances, Caton suspects that someone is taking advantage of the epidemic to carry out their evil intent. He and his team have never before had to carry out an investigation under such difficult circumstances. Social distancing, and working in a bubble, is difficult enough, but having to read the expression of witnesses and potential suspects behind face masks is almost impossible. With the help of Kate's skills as a profiler the Syndicate begin to close on the killer.  But the killer is making this personal, and closing in on Caton, and his family. And the killer has nothing to lose!#13 in the DCI Caton Manchester Murder Mysteries
